This bug was fixed in the package linux - 4.15.0-58.64

---------------
linux (4.15.0-58.64) bionic; urgency=medium

  * unable to handle kernel NULL pointer dereference at 000000000000002c (IP:
    iget5_locked+0x9e/0x1f0) (LP: #1838982)
    - Revert "ovl: set I_CREATING on inode being created"
    - Revert "new primitive: discard_new_inode()"

linux (4.15.0-57.63) bionic; urgency=medium

  * CVE-2019-1125
    - x86/cpufeatures: Carve out CQM features retrieval
    - x86/cpufeatures: Combine word 11 and 12 into a new scattered features word
    - x86/speculation: Prepare entry code for Spectre v1 swapgs mitigations
    - x86/speculation: Enable Spectre v1 swapgs mitigations
    - x86/entry/64: Use JMP instead of JMPQ
    - x86/speculation/swapgs: Exclude ATOMs from speculation through SWAPGS

  * Packaging resync (LP: #1786013)
    - update dkms package versions

linux (4.15.0-56.62) bionic; urgency=medium

  * bionic/linux: 4.15.0-56.62 -proposed tracker (LP: #1837626)

  * Packaging resync (LP: #1786013)
    - [Packaging] resync git-ubuntu-log
    - [Packaging] update helper scripts

  * CVE-2019-2101
    - media: uvcvideo: Fix 'type' check leading to overflow

  * hibmc-drm Causes Unreadable Display for Huawei amd64 Servers (LP: #1762940)
    - [Config] Set CONFIG_DRM_HISI_HIBMC to arm64 only
    - SAUCE: Make CONFIG_DRM_HISI_HIBMC depend on ARM64

  * Bionic: support for Solarflare X2542 network adapter (sfc driver)
    (LP: #1836635)
    - sfc: make mem_bar a function rather than a constant
    - sfc: support VI strides other than 8k
    - sfc: add Medford2 (SFC9250) PCI Device IDs
    - sfc: improve PTP error reporting
    - sfc: update EF10 register definitions
    - sfc: populate the timer reload field
    - sfc: update MCDI protocol headers
    - sfc: support variable number of MAC stats
    - sfc: expose FEC stats on Medford2
    - sfc: expose CTPIO stats on NICs that support them
    - sfc: basic MCDI mapping of 25/50/100G link speeds
    - sfc: support the ethtool ksettings API properly so that 25/50/100G works
    - sfc: add bits for 25/50/100G supported/advertised speeds
    - sfc: remove tx and MCDI handling from NAPI budget consideration
    - sfc: handle TX timestamps in the normal data path
    - sfc: add function to determine which TX timestamping method to use
    - sfc: use main datapath for HW timestamps if available
    - sfc: only enable TX timestamping if the adapter is licensed for it
    - sfc: MAC TX timestamp handling on the 8000 series
    - sfc: on 8000 series use TX queues for TX timestamps
    - sfc: only advertise TX timestamping if we have the license for it
    - sfc: simplify RX datapath timestamping
    - sfc: support separate PTP and general timestamping
    - sfc: support second + quarter ns time format for receive datapath
    - sfc: support Medford2 frequency adjustment format
    - sfc: add suffix to large constant in ptp
    - sfc: mark some unexported symbols as static
    - sfc: update MCDI protocol headers
    - sfc: support FEC configuration through ethtool
    - sfc: remove ctpio_dmabuf_start from stats
    - sfc: stop the TX queue before pushing new buffers
